Marvelous Keto Frittata: The Perfect Low-Carb Brunch Dish

Keto Frittata Ingredients:

  • 8 large eggs
  • 1/4 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up diced bell peppers (red and green)
  • 1/2 cup diced onions
  • 1/2 cup diced mushrooms
  • 1/2 cup diced cooked bacon
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Keto Frittata Equipment:

  • 10-inch oven-safe skillet
  • Mixing bowl
  • Whisk

Keto Frittata Instructions:

  1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Whisk Eggs: In a mixing bowl, whisk the eggs and heavy cream together until well combined.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  3. Sauté Vegetables: In the oven-safe sk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the diced bell peppers, onions, and mushrooms. Sauté until they’re tender and slightly caramelized.
  4. Add Bacon: Stir in the diced bacon and continue cooking for another minute.
  5. Pour Egg Mixture: Pour the whisked egg mixture over the sautéed vegetables and bacon in the skillet.
  6. Add Cheese: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ese evenly over the top of the eggs.
  7. Bake: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ven and bake for about 15-20 minutes or until the frittata is set, puffy, and lightly golden on top.
  8. Cool and Slice: Remove the frittata from the oven and allow it to cool for a few minutes. Slice it into wedges and serve.

Keto Frittata Tips:

  • Feel free to customize your keto frittata by adding your favorite low-carb vegetables, herbs, or different types of cheese.
  • If you prefer a dairy-free option, you can use coconut cream or almond milk instead of heavy cream.
  • This frittata is also excellent for meal prep. Make it ahead of time, refrigerate, and reheat slices for a quick breakfast during the week.

Keto Frittata Nutrition Facts:

Here’s the approximate nutrition information per serving (1/4 of the frittata, assuming the recipe makes 4 servings):

  • Calories: 350
  • Total Fat: 27g
  • Cholesterol: 365mg
  • Sodium: 550mg
  • Total Carbohydrates: 5g
  • Dietary Fiber: 1g
  • Sugars: 2g
  • Protein: 21g

Note: The nutrition facts are approximate and may vary based on the specific brands of ingredients you use.
